CK LIBRARY COMPOUND definition
CK LIBRARY COMPOUND means a chemical entity (i) that is Controlled by CK as of the Effective Date, but which CK has not identified as meeting the Compound Criteria or criteria similar to the Compound Criteria for a Mitotic Kinesin Target as of the Effective Date, or (ii) which is developed or acquired by CK outside of the Research Program with no use of GSK Existing Technology or GSK Library Compounds, Collaboration Technology or Post-Collaboration Technology, and, during the Exclusivity Period or any Extension Period, in activities not directed to the discovery, development, manufacture or use of Mitotic Kinesin Targets or inhibitors of such Mitotic Kinesin Targets. It is understood that the term CK Library Compound shall include both chemical entities that have actually been synthesized as well as those that have not been synthesized but that are claimed in a CK Patent, so long as the conception and reduction to practice of such chemical entity were made in the manner described in clause (ii) above.
